60 -**AF 04_103 __POLICY__**
61 61  
62 -1. Policy:
63 -11. Staff shall wear hearing protection when in areas with noise levels exceeding limitation and exposure time as defined by OSHA TWA (85 DBA over an eight-hour time period).
64 -11. Monitoring of areas that may be in excess of the TWA, will be at the discretion of the Sheriff.
65 -11. Hearing protection shall be maintained in a sanitary and reliable condition.
66 -1. Rationale:
67 -11. Preservation of hearing is important for both the employee's safety and the efficient operation of the Sheriff's Office.
